Numbers, like Leviticus, is a book of details and certainly not as exciting as Genesis or Exodus. But all four of these books [along with the 62 others] are part of the inerrant, inspired, eternal Word of the living God. Remember the Bible is a book of the ages with Truth for all ages. Imagine the complexity of a mobile nation of former slaves maneuvering through lands of hostiles and yet here you see the details of their lives. The cohesiveness of their worship, their civil laws and their pattern of travel all documented in unbelievable detail. The Bible says God is NOT the author of confusion and that is abundantly clear in this book.
Of course, there are the two numberings [hence the title] and many other events in this book. Major deaths, battles, a talking ass and a rebellious prophet, and other historical incidents which helped shape a nation. There is more here than meets the eye.
